Vaibhav

/V-IY-EH-B-AE-V/

Boy Hindu Sanskrit origin Indian

Magnificence, splendor — Vaibhav in Sanskrit means the manifest glory of something, the radiant abundance that demonstrates inner worth. The name suits a son whose parents wish him a life of dignified achievement.

Meaning & origin

Vaibhav is a boy's name of Sanskrit origin, traditionally used in Hindu families. The name means "Magnificence, splendor — Vaibhav in Sanskrit means the manifest glory of something, the radiant abundance that demonstrates inner worth. The name suits a son whose parents wish him a life of dignified achievement." and belongs to the Prosperity cluster — names wishing abundance and flourishing life.

Common among Indian families, Vaibhav carries cultural weight that goes beyond its dictionary definition — it's a name with a story and a community.

What does Vaibhav's numerology say?

Numerology assigns each name a single-digit destiny number by summing its letter values. Different schools use different mappings — NameRoot computes both so you can see how Vaibhav resonates in either tradition.

Pythagorean
11
intuition and inspired leadership (master number)
Chaldean
4
stability and disciplined work
